Golden Developing Solutions  (OTCPK:DVLP) Change In Receivables Explanation

1. Accounts Receivable are created when a customer has received a product but has not yet paid for that product. Days Sales Outstanding measures of the average number of days that a company takes to collect revenue after a sale has been made. It is a financial ratio that illustrates how well a company's Accounts Receivable are being managed.

Golden Developing Solutions's Days Sales Outstanding for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2023 is calculated as:

Days Sales Outstanding
=Accounts Receivable/Revenue*Days in Period
=0.368/0.882*91
=38.07

2. In Ben Graham's calculation of liquidation value, Golden Developing Solutions's accounts receivable are only considered to be worth 75% of book value:

Golden Developing Solutions's liquidation value for the quarter that ended in Jun. 2023 is calculated as:

Liquidation Value
=Cash, Cash Equivalents, Marketable Securities-Total Liabilities+(0.75 * Accounts Receivable)+(0.5 * Total Inventories)
=0.323-9.196+0.75 * 0.368+0.5 * 0.688
=-8.25

Golden Developing Solutions Business Description

Address PO Box 460573, Fort Lauderdale, FL, USA, 33346
Golden Developing Solutions Inc is a development-stage company providing business services and/or products supporting Health, Wellness, and Technology. The company is also focused on acquisitions of synergistic companies.
